  • Description

    Description
    As a result of us trying to bulk assemble multiple kits that have serialized items.  There isn't a mechanism to plan an assembly for multiple kits that contain serialized components.

    Recommended
    When ordering the assembly of hundreds of kits that contain serial items, the assembly process should flag that there are serialized components and they have to individually assemble, you should be able to place one order for all their kits.  So instead of doing 800 individual orders for any one item, you could than do sets of 20/30/40 based on fielding schedule and have the locations do the assemblies the way they are.

    Mission Critical
    This is mission critical, Army customers processed hundreds of transactions daily in DPAS, without this process it hinders the ability for the customer in make adjustments in DPAS to execute the serialization and IUID process and is causing delays with the fielding missions.

    Benefits
    Adding the modification process to the assembly process would reduce reprocessing time, improve accuracy, and accountability aligned to audit.  This would also reduce the backlog and stream line items affecting Army logistics business processes.

    Users
    This would affect all the ASA ALT community -- users in DPAS (WM).
